BOORT had scoreboard dominance against North Central league bottom side St Arnaud all day.

But the match had been reduced to a frustrating battle of defences in the second half that prevented home-side Boort from recording a three-figure score.

Advertisement

The Saints actually breached the gap when Jake Male booted a goal mid-way into the final term, a major coming off the back of sloppy passages from both teams that saw the scoreboard ticking over with behinds for St Arnaud. Boort then created opportunity, turning over another Saints’ forward thrust and delivering the ball to Shane Biggs who kicked his fourth goal of the game. Minutes later it was Pies’ skipper Jack Smith who goaled on the siren to add a little more respect to the scoreboard.

Northern roadtrips to important mid-season perspective

WEDDERBURN and Boort are back on the road this Saturday with crucial appointments to conclude the first half of North Central season.

The Redbacks had their chances against debutante glamour side Nullawil last Saturday.

But a better-executed game plan will be required to keep in the hunt against the Sea Lake Nandaly juggernaut that is dispensing opponents without mercy.

Wedderburn’s midfield will need greater consistency and committed attack to allow Sam Barnes, Campbell and Benaim the space to convert accurately.

Postle is having a stellar season in the ruck - better linking the centre work with disciplined and directional forward thrusts could see the Redbacks limit the Tigers.
